About 9 Berkeley Avenue
9 Berkeley Avenue is a four-bedroom detached house in Grantham (NG31 8UA). It has a recorded floor area of 116 m² (around 1249 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1996-2002 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(January 2013) shows a D (score 68),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 81),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from January 2013,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Across 2002–2013, sale prices on this property compounded at 1.9%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£299,000 sits 63.8% above the 2013 sale of £182,500. At 116 m² it's 27%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(159 m² median across 13 EPCs). It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 77% of similar EPCs). Last sold in July 2013, so it's been off the market for around 13 years.
